30 /* Each dst_entry has reference count and sits in some parent list(s).
31 * When it is removed from parent list, it is "freed" (dst_free).
32 * After this it enters dead state (dst->obsolete > 0) and if its refcnt
33 * is zero, it can be destroyed immediately, otherwise it is added
34 * to gc list and garbage collector periodically checks the refcnt.
